Definition verification - is the legal liability of the vendor or manufacturer, which states that the product or service is free of defects at the time of delivery. - 2 years by law (§ 438 BGB), can be limited to 1 year - also valid for repairs and assembly - 1 year on used products - companies cannot get rid of the legal liability, while dealing with individuals
Translated/ it means – If a dealer sells a faulty product to a private customer, for example a vehicle with certain defects and he writes down those defects in the contract … faulty exhaust, brakes near the wear limit … then those sub-assemblies are not covered by the verification.
Definition warranty - is an agreement between dealer and customer, which goes beyond the verification. Exemption of warranty is therefore definitely no exemption of verification.
Translated/ it means – A warranty is an additional contribution offered by the dealer. Free of charge it will surely increase the confidence in the product. If there is a charge for it, then both parties assure themselves towards future defects.
